Who, who can part our ransomed souls
From Jesus and his love;
Or break the sacred chain that binds
The earth to heaven above?
Let troubles rise, and terrors frown,
And days of darkness fall;—
Through him all dangers we ‘ll defy,
And more than conquer all.
Nor death, nor life, nor earth, nor hell,
Nor time’s destroying sway,
Can e’er efface us from is heart,
Or make his love decay.
Each coming period he will bless,
As he hath blest the past ;
He loved us from the first of time,—
He loves us to the last.
